The tool provides excellent sandboxing and email security features, but the backup and recovery features are not good
The product is a combination of different Kaspersky solutions. It includes Kaspersky Secure Mail Gateway, Kaspersky Sandbox, and Kaspersky EDR. It is used for USB blocking. If any malicious software is installed in any system, it will be analyzed in a sandbox environment and blocked according to…
